Description

FIG. 1 is a front perspective view of a garment showing my new design in an as-worn configuration;

FIG. 2 is a front elevation view thereof;

FIG. 3 is a top plan view thereof;

FIG. 4 is a first side elevation view thereof; and,

FIG. 5 is a second side elevation view thereof.

The long and short broken lines define the bounds of the claimed design, but do not form part of the claimed design.

The even-length broken lines shown in the drawings are directed to environment and form no part of the claimed design. In addition, the unshaded regions, demarcated by the even-length broken lines, represent unclaimed portions of the garment and form no part of the claimed design.

Claims

The ornamental design for a garment, as shown and described.
